Description

Giant Belgium Yellow Tomatoes are a variety of heirloom tomato known for their large size, sweet flavor, and distinct golden-yellow color. Here are some details about this variety:

1. Appearance
– Size: These tomatoes can grow quite large, often reaching up to 1-2 pounds (450-900 grams) or more, making them ideal for slicing.
– Color: As the name suggests, they have a bright yellow color, which is different from traditional red tomatoes. They can have a slight orange tint when fully ripe.
– Shape: They typically have a slightly flattened, round shape with smooth, thick skin.

2. Flavor
– Taste: Known for their mild, sweet, and slightly tangy flavor, which makes them excellent for fresh eating. They are not overly acidic like some other tomato varieties.
– Texture: The flesh is meaty, with few seeds, making them perfect for slicing on sandwiches or using in salads.

3. Growing Characteristics
– Growth Habit: Giant Belgium Yellow tomatoes are indeterminate, meaning they will continue to grow and produce fruit throughout the growing season until frost kills the plant.
– Climate: They thrive in warm climates and need a long growing season. Ideally, they should be started indoors and transplanted after the last frost.
– Spacing: Given their large size, the plants need plenty of space. Typically, they should be spaced about 24 to 36 inches apart in the garden.

4. Care and Maintenance
– Sunlight: Full sun is essential for optimal growth, as these tomatoes need at least 6-8 hours of sunlight daily.
– Soil: Well-drained, fertile soil with a slightly acidic to neutral pH (around 6.0 to 7.0) is best for these tomatoes.
– Watering: Regular watering is important, but the soil should not be soggy. Deep watering is preferred to encourage healthy root development.
– Support: Due to their large size and indeterminate growth habit, these plants will require staking or caging to support the heavy fruit.

5. Uses
– They are great for slicing due to their size and flavor, and can be used in sandwiches, salads, or even on pizzas. Their sweetness also makes them ideal for fresh salsas or juicing.
– Because of their mild flavor, they pair well with other tomatoes for making sauces, though they are not as commonly used for cooking as some of the more acidic tomato varieties.

6. Disease Resistance
– While not the most disease-resistant variety, they are generally healthy when properly cared for. Regular monitoring for pests like aphids, hornworms, or blight is recommended.
